Apparatus for the demonstration of fluid motion (Brass tube with wax lining)

Many objects in Lord Rayleigh’s collection are annotated with a reference to the volume and page of his collected works where they are discussed.

Object 1930-466 is inscribed with ink: “VI p 238”.
